Man charged with shooting, killing 12-year-old Detroit boy

Kenis Green hit by gunfire Saturday morning; Alvin Demetrius Conwell charged with murder

DETROIT – A 33-year-old Detroit man has been charged with shooting a 12-year-old boy to death and also wounding a man outside a home over the weekend.

Kenis Green died when he was shot in the head early Saturday morning while on a porch with other family member for a birthday party.

Gregory Owens, 25, was also hit by gunfire and is hospitalized.

Alvin Demetrius Conwell is charged with first-degree murder, two counts assault with intent to murder and felony firearm.

Prosecutor Kym L. Worthy said Conwell allegedly got into an argument with Owens outside the home, left but then returned and opened fire.

Conwell will be arraigned Thursday afternoon.

The boy's mother, Sunsearae Hall, said her son was never the target of the violence.

"It's ridiculous. It doesn't make sense," she said.

Hall said her son was looking forward to starting the 8th grade this week.

"He loved listening to music and playing football," she said. "He loved being around his family."
